Top 10 Tips To Better Understand How You See Yourself



How you see yourself is crucial to many aspects of your life. For example, the way you see yourself can impact you.


  • Your self-esteem

  • Your self-confidence

  • Your overall happiness and satisfaction in life

  • And much more!


Understanding what causes you to see yourself a certain way is crucial for exploring ways to improve your overall self-image. To dive deeper into understanding how you see yourself, consider these top ten tips:


Consider moments from your past that caused you to adopt certain beliefs about who you are.


Your past plays a huge role in how you see yourself. To better understand how you see yourself, consider the moments from your history that have caused you to adopt certain beliefs about who you are.


For example, a traumatic life event may so firmly cement an experience in your childhood that you still think about it often. That moment from childhood taught you something important about yourself, and now that the information is firmly rooted in your mind, it affects how you see yourself. Understanding how these formative past moments have affected your life can help you better understand who you are and how you perceive yourself.


Create a list of the various roles you fulfill within your life.


People, in general, wear a variety of "hats" in their lives. Individuals often assume various roles throughout their lives, including those of a worker, partner, best friend, and parent. The number of functions you fulfill in your life is ever-growing. Create a list of all the roles you fulfill within your life and consider how those roles' assumptions shape your understanding of how you see yourself.


Pay close attention to the way you speak to yourself.


When speaking to yourself, your chosen language can highly reflect how you see yourself. For example, if you talk to yourself negatively, you may see yourself in a negative light, convinced that you do not deserve your kindness. Paying close attention to how you speak to yourself (and correcting it to be kinder) is an excellent way to understand more about how you see yourself.


Take stock of the people with whom you spend time most often.


The people you spend time around most often have the potential to affect the way you see yourself. Even if you genuinely care about your friend group, family members, or coworkers, it's essential to consider whether or not they are inviting negativity into your life. Spending too much time with negative naysayers can cause you to see yourself negatively; in contrast, spending time with positive people can cause you to see yourself in a positive light.


Permit yourself to express yourself authentically.


Allow yourself to express yourself authentically. Doing so is a great way to understand how you see yourself. For example, if you prefer to dress in bright, colorful patterns, you may realize that you enjoy reflecting your positivity outwardly through your wardrobe. Paying attention to how you express yourself authentically is an excellent window into your true self.


Make a list of identifying terms you would use to describe yourself.


Whenever you think of a word or phrase to describe yourself, jot that term down into a list. Keep the list ongoing and add whenever something new comes to mind. This practice is a great way to understand better how you see yourself.


Keep a list of traits you admire about yourself.


Similarly to the tip above, also keep a list of traits you admire about yourself. Whenever you think of a new one, add it to your list. Doing this is a great way to understand how you see yourself by focusing on what you consider your most positive traits. Not only is this practice a positive way to see yourself, but it's also a great mood booster when you're feeling low.


Identify your specific and unique set of strengths and weaknesses.


All people are born with their own specific set of strengths and weaknesses. Knowing your strengths and weaknesses is an excellent way to understand how you see yourself.


Knowing where your strengths lie helps you see where you can excel most in life, and knowing where your weaknesses lie can help you determine where you can make positive changes and adjustments. However, to get to the point where you can use your strengths and weaknesses to structure your life, you must understand them to know how they affect how you see yourself.


Take stock of how often you prioritize yourself.


Your ability to prioritize yourself can help you understand how you see yourself. For example, if you prioritize your needs often, you likely see yourself as important and worthy of care. If you prioritize others' needs over your own, you may not see yourself as that important. Pay close attention to how often you prioritize yourself because it can indicate how you see yourself.


Build your unique definition of success.


A great way to better understand how you see yourself is to build your unique definition of success. There will always be a million different ways to Define success. You will see your friends find success, you will see famous people finding success, and you will see coworkers find success on the job. You will hear "success stories" coming in from many different directions.


All people find success in various ways, and how you perceive their successes can define how you see yourself. For example, if you don't find success the same way your co-worker does, you may see yourself in a negative light. Building your definition of success is crucial – it can significantly impact how you see yourself.
